Gear A, with a mass of 1.00 kg and a radius of 55.0 cm, is in contact with gear B, with a mass of 0.500 kg and a radius of 30.0 cm. The gears do not slip with respect to each other as they  rotate. Gear A rotates at 120. rpm and slows to 60.0 rpm in 3.00 s. How many rotations does gear B undergo during this time interval?
